Weena
I return to the future, and the world of the Eloi.
I hope to build a new world with each girl and boy.
My machine is now outside the sphinx of the Morlocks.
I cannot see the rapidly moving hands of the clocks.
Weena and her people are free from the cannibals underground.
I want to lead them forward in this independence they have found.
With the knowledge I bring, the Eloi can achieve progress.
The love I have for Weena will bring me true happiness.
Based on the 1960 film “The Time Machine”
